While Michigan’s combined 16 percent excise-and-sales tax rate would be lower than other states if Proposal 1 passes (just under Massachusetts at 17 percent), it would be much higher than the 6 percent sales tax Michigan imposes on the sale of other goods, and lower than the state’s 12 percent tax on alcohol and 32 percent tax on tobacco products.
